Public Transport

Stockholm-Arlanda Airport is serviced by buses and trains. The quickest route is via the Arlanda Express train which travels from the airport to Stockholm city in 20 minutes.

Car Hire

Car hire desks are located next to the long term parking areas. Companies include Avis, Budget, Europcar, Hertz and Sixt. You can book your car online to guarantee availability.

Check-in

Check-in counters are located in each of the 4 terminals. Terminal 4 has the largest number of domestic flights and Terminal 5 has the largest number of international flights.

Business Services

Copy and printing services and fax machines are available in terminal 5, for a fee. Arlanda Airport Conference center is located in SkyCity, between Terminal 4 and Terminal 5. Here you can rent meeting rooms or a work station. The rental price includes refreshments and wireless internet access. Business services are also available in the airport lounges, for eligible passengers.

Internet Access

Wi-fi access is available throughout the airport. You can pay with a debit/credit card, via the airport's roaming partner or by purchasing vouchers from the Swedavia information desks.

Family Facilities

If you need a pram after checking in, prams can be loaned in terminal 5. Baby changing rooms are located in all terminals, in both the men's and women's toilets. To keep the kids entertained, the airport offers three playgrounds: one in terminal 4 and two in terminal 5.

Baggage

Left luggage lockers and available in terminals 2, 4 and 5. Bagport offers baggage services including storage, wrapping services and porter services in terminal 5. Property found at the airport is administered by Bagport on level 1 in Terminal 5.

Airport Lounges

Terminal 5 is home to the independently operated Menzies Business and Executive lounges. The lounge is open daily from 5:30am to 8:00pm. Facilities and services include cold buffet and various drinks, newspapers, photocopier, telephone, fax, computers with internet connection and television,. Airline Lounges

The following airlines have lounges located within the airport. For access to specific lounges, refer to your airline.

Scandinavian Airlines (SAS) - The SAS Business and Scandinavian Lounges are located in terminal 5, at pier A on level 4. The lounge offers space to work with complimentary wi-fi, PCs and free skype phones, snacks and drinks, reading material and TVs. Access to the lounges is reserved for eligible international business and first class passangers and EuroBonus Gold and Star Alliance Gold members. SAS also offers a Domestic lounge at Arlanda airport, available to international first class passengers.

Terminal Transfers

The airport has four terminals: 2, 3, 4 and 5. A free transfer bus connects the terminals and also the airport hotels.
